Output 95e20eeddf3f03ea9c8666abe3f50034250c69d1c8191a12ac95862e087633de:1

value
3523
script pubkey
OP_0 OP_PUSHBYTES_20 d8454a5fe31dbf0bc7cfa900bc819f921970aaad
address
bc1qmpz55hlrrklsh3704yqteqvljgvhp24dk5qgxd
transaction
95e20eeddf3f03ea9c8666abe3f50034250c69d1c8191a12ac95862e087633de
spent
true